Understanding the Office Gift-Giving Etiquette
Before diving into specific gift ideas, it’s important to understand the etiquette surrounding office Christmas gifts. Not all offices have the same culture or policies regarding gifts.
Some workplaces prefer group gifts or donations to charity rather than individual presents. Knowing what is acceptable can save you from awkward situations and ensure your gesture is well received.

Gift Ideas for Different Types of Coworkers
The Practical Professional
Some coworkers value function over form. For them, gifts that enhance productivity or organization are ideal.
Examples include stylish planners, ergonomic mousepads, or wireless chargers. These items show you appreciate their work ethic and want to support their success.
The Creative Thinker
Creative colleagues often enjoy gifts that inspire or spark imagination. Art supplies, sketchbooks, or unique desk accessories can be perfect choices.
Consider items like a set of colorful pens, a mini desktop whiteboard, or a quirky calendar with artistic designs. These gifts encourage creativity and add personality to their workspace.
The Foodie Friend
Food-related gifts are usually a safe bet and can be shared with the whole office. Gourmet snack boxes, specialty coffee blends, or artisanal chocolates are popular options.
For a more personalized touch, find out their favorite treats or dietary preferences. A gift basket featuring a mix of sweet and savory delights can make their holiday extra special.
The Wellness Enthusiast
Health-conscious coworkers appreciate gifts that promote well-being. Think of items like reusable water bottles, fitness trackers, or desk plants known for air-purifying benefits.
Stress relief gifts, such as aromatherapy diffusers or massage balls, can also be thoughtful additions. These show that you care about their health and comfort during busy workdays.
The Tech-Savvy Colleague
If your coworker loves gadgets, consider tech accessories that simplify their daily routine. Portable phone chargers, Bluetooth speakers, or smart notebooks are trendy and useful.
Small but innovative gifts like a cable organizer or a webcam cover add convenience and security. These choices highlight your awareness of their interests and lifestyle.
Budget-Friendly Gift Ideas That Impress
Not every office gift needs to be expensive to be cherished. Thoughtful presents under $20 can be just as impactful.
Examples include personalized mugs, festive socks, or a desk calendar. You can also create DIY gift kits, such as hot chocolate mixes in decorative jars or mini succulent plants in cute pots.
Group Gift Ideas for Teams and Departments
Sometimes pooling resources for a group gift can be more meaningful and impactful. It also reduces the pressure on individual contributors.
Consider gifting a premium coffee machine for the break room, a subscription box tailored to the team’s interests, or tickets to a local event. These gifts foster a sense of community and shared celebration.

Wrapping It Up: Presentation Matters
How you present your gift can enhance its perceived value. Thoughtful wrapping, handwritten notes, and festive tags add a personal touch.
Consider eco-friendly wrapping materials like recycled paper or reusable fabric wraps. A beautifully presented gift shows effort and care, making the moment of unwrapping more special.
Final Tips for Successful Office Gift-Giving
Always keep the recipient’s preferences and office culture in mind. Avoid overly personal or controversial gifts to maintain professionalism.
When in doubt, neutral gifts like gourmet treats or office supplies are safe choices. Remember, the goal is to spread holiday cheer and show appreciation without causing discomfort.
